The gnu c reference manual gnu project free software. For a complete list of how to cite print sources, please refer to the 7 th edition of the apa. Here is the full list of best reference books on c sharp programming. Hence, it would often be easier to work if we convert a character array to string. Reading excel i have an excel which has two worksheets. A reference manual is the only book that describes all the details of c past and present.
Exposing the field doesnt meaningfully constrain the design of the class, but wrapping it in a. Whether you are a beginning c programmer or a seasoned pro, the answers to all your c questions can be found in this onestop resource another gem from herb schildtbestselling programming author with more than 2. Passing arrays as function arguments in objectivec. There are now code samples available which are keyed to the text. No it doesnt, and since you can only pass an array of 10 elements, you dont need further information about the size. While most classes fields represent implementation details that should not be exposed to the client, i would suggest that the whole purpose of a holder to hold and expose its value, much as an array exposes its elements. Hi, im having trouble understanding the proper way to cast to array reference types and i would appreciate any help you can provide. This is a reference manual for the c programming language as implemented by the gnu compiler collection gcc. In the unlikely event that you or, more likely, someone whos found this question has an array of char called c, then youd only need new string c. Arrays store value types directly whereas arrays of reference types store references to other objects. This manual is strictly a reference, not a tutorial. These cover many aspects, from general utility functions and macros to inputoutput functions and dynamic memory management functions. Still, once passed to foo, the array decays to pointer.
Appendix a, the reference manual, is not the standard, but our attempt to. This is the latest 2019 version of the book, the cheese edition. Find the top 100 most popular items in amazon books best sellers. We expect answers to be supported by facts, references, or expertise, but this question will likely solicit debate, arguments, polling, or extended. Its aim is to cover every linguistic construct in gnu c, but not the library functions which are documented. Make one function with one argument as a character and that function throw a user defined exception. Passing arrays as function arguments in objectivec if you want to pass a singledimensional array as an argument in a function, you would have to declare function formal parameter in. If you need to pass the data around, you can just pass it by reference. These books are used by students of top universities, institutes and colleges. Why dont you try modifying the code yourself and if you get into trouble, post a question. I want to pass a reference to a string variable char to a funtion and have the function change the original value of that string but i cannot ge can c.
A quick reference section of the book would be most helpful. Thoroughly revised and updated, the expanded fifth edition includes a complete description of the latest c standard, isoiec 9899. The complete reference, fourth edition gives you full details on c99, the new ansiiso standard for c. This guide has all of the information that you need in order to make accurate book citations for both your apa intext citation and reference list. The equivalent resource for the older apa 6 style can be found here. Always useful too quickly see all the format options for datetime. I would suggest that value should be a field rather than a property. I am reading this excel using the following connection string. This page reflects the latest version of the apa publication manual i. Best reference books c sharp programming sanfoundry. Are you still stuck trying to make an apa book citation for your research paper. This book is meant to help the reader learn how to program in c. It is the single musthave reference for all c programmers and implementors.
1244 1094 1021 787 1470 989 674 628 275 108 1407 1078 646 941 1123 765 1110 790 1323 577 1339 1269 1245 1516 293 532 809 671 384 298 244 986 394 1234 1262 662 224 474 572 1436